The Des Moines Bicycle Collective is the area’s only non-profit do-it-together bicycle workshop. We provide a welcoming workshop for the community to come learn about cycling, bicycle mechanics, and community empowerment. To this end we provide a variety of services:

  • We accept donated bikes from the community and refurbish them for sale. Our refurbished bikes are fully serviced by our staff or volunteer mechanics and are ready to ride off the sales floor. These bikes are at a great price point for the person looking to get their first bike, or get back into cycling as an adult.

  • We donate bicycles to those in need. Whether through our Partnership with Greater Des Moines Habitat for Humanity or Bike Rodeos Organized with the Des Moines Police Department and Parks and Recreation Department we gave away 362 bicycles last year.

  • We provide an open do-it-together workshop. The public can bring their own bikes to our shop and receive instruction on proper bicycle repair. More information about this service is available under the Bench Time tab.
